A Chapter by Hannah Roi

We never know what life will bring,

When birds of life will cease to sing,

When angels of snow begin to fall,

When the wind flies away with mournful calls.
When laughter seems to fly away,

Does it promise to come another day?

When you realize there's only yesterday,

There are so many things I need to say.
The evergreens are powdery white,

The sun has faded out of sight,

Muffled silence, eerie quiet,

Life burnt out like candlelight.
And sitting here in snowy bliss,

Ice that cools my fingertips,

Knowing that you don't have long,

Before life sings its bitter song.
Memories of life and love,

Clouds open from up above,

Life brings death, but death brings life,

But darling, at least we said goodbye.
